[PATCH v2 2/5] [POWERPC] Add AMCC Canyonlands 460EX eval board support to platforms/44x

Stefan Roese sr at denx.de
Sun Feb 24 08:07:52 EST 2008


Canyonlands is the AMCC 460EX eval board, featuring nearly all of the 460EX
interfaces:

- 1 * PCI (max 66MHz), 2 * PCIe (one 4-lane, one 1-lane)
- 2 * GBit Ethernet with TCP/IP acceleration
- USB 2.0 Host/Device OTG and Host interface
- SATA port

diff --git a/arch/powerpc/platforms/44x/canyonlands.c b/arch/powerpc/platforms/44x/canyonlands.c
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..dac5b32
--- /dev/null
+++ b/arch/powerpc/platforms/44x/canyonlands.c
@@ -0,0 +1,64 @@
+/*
+ * Canyonlands board specific routines
+ *
+ * Copyright 2008 DENX Software Engineering, Stefan Roese <sr at denx.de>
+ *
+ * Based on the Katmai code by
+ * Benjamin Herrenschmidt <benh at kernel.crashing.org>
+ * Copyright 2007 IBM Corp.
+ * Josh Boyer <jwboyer at linux.vnet.ibm.com>
+ * Copyright 2007 IBM Corporation
+ *
+ * This program is free software; you can redistribute  it and/or modify it
+ * under  the terms of  the GNU General  Public License as published by the
+ * Free Software Foundation;  either version 2 of the  License, or (at your
+ * option) any later version.
+ */
+#include <linux/init.h>
+#include <linux/of_platform.h>
+
+#include <asm/machdep.h>
+#include <asm/prom.h>
+#include <asm/udbg.h>
+#include <asm/time.h>
+#include <asm/uic.h>
+#include <asm/pci-bridge.h>
+
+#include "44x.h"
+
+static __initdata struct of_device_id canyonlands_of_bus[] = {
+	{ .compatible = "ibm,plb4", },
+	{ .compatible = "ibm,opb", },
+	{ .compatible = "ibm,ebc", },
+	{},
+};
+
+static int __init canyonlands_device_probe(void)
+{
+	of_platform_bus_probe(NULL, canyonlands_of_bus, NULL);
+
+	return 0;
+}
+machine_device_initcall(canyonlands, canyonlands_device_probe);
+
+static int __init canyonlands_probe(void)
+{
+	unsigned long root = of_get_flat_dt_root();
+
+	if (!of_flat_dt_is_compatible(root, "amcc,canyonlands"))
+		return 0;
+
+	ppc_pci_flags = PPC_PCI_REASSIGN_ALL_RSRC;
+
+	return 1;
+}
+
+define_machine(canyonlands) {
+	.name 				= "Canyonlands",
+	.probe 				= canyonlands_probe,
+	.progress 			= udbg_progress,
+	.init_IRQ 			= uic_init_tree,
+	.get_irq 			= uic_get_irq,
+	.restart			= ppc44x_reset_system,
+	.calibrate_decr			= generic_calibrate_decr,
+};
